Competitive Games for Arab Children: Fostering Fun and Development

Introduction: In the Arab world, children's games have always played a significant role in shaping their upbringing and fostering important social skills. While traditional games hold cultural value and provide entertainment, introducing competitive games to Arab children can offer a fun way to promote healthy competition, teamwork, and skill development. Let's explore some competitive games that are popular among Arab children and discuss the benefits of incorporating them into their playtime. 1. Tug of War: Tug of War is a classic competitive game that is enjoyed by children all over the world, including in Arab countries. This game promotes teamwork, communication, and physical strength. Splitting children into teams and encouraging them to collaborate to outpull their opponents can be a thrilling experience that teaches valuable lessons about working together towards a common goal. 2. Tag: Tag is a simple yet exciting game that can be made competitive by introducing variations such as freeze tag or tunnel tag. Arab children can enjoy the thrill of chasing and being chased while improving their speed, agility, and strategic thinking. Tag games encourage quick decision-making and physical activity, making them a popular choice for competitive play. 3. Sack Race: Sack races are a competitive game often enjoyed during traditional celebrations and events in Arab communities. Children hop in sacks and race against each other to reach the finish line. This game not only promotes physical activity but also builds coordination, balance, and sportsmanship among participants. 4. Relay Races: Relay races are a fantastic way to instill teamwork and healthy competition among Arab children. By dividing into teams and passing batons in a race, children learn the importance of coordination, communication, and supporting their teammates. Relay races can be tailored to different age groups and skill levels, making them adaptable and engaging for all participants. 5. Soccer: Soccer, or football, is a beloved sport in Arab countries, and many children are passionate about playing competitively. Organizing friendly soccer matches or mini-tournaments among children can help develop their athletic abilities, teamwork skills, and sportsmanship. Soccer encourages strategic thinking, quick decision-making, and physical fitness, making it an ideal competitive game for Arab children. Benefits of Competitive Games for Arab Children: - Promote teamwork and collaboration - Develop communication and social skills - Enhance physical fitness and coordination - Instill a sense of healthy competition and sportsmanship - Encourage strategic thinking and quick decision-making Conclusion: Introducing competitive games to Arab children can offer a blend of fun, learning, and skill development. By engaging in activities that promote teamwork, communication, and healthy competition, children can grow both physically and socially. Whether playing traditional games or modern sports, the spirit of competition can enrich children's playtime and contribute to their overall development.
